We are in the “Road to WrestleMania” season, so I can think of no better time to debut a new PGH series of reports “Double-Double Mania.”
This debut edition features athletes who have finished with at least four double-doubles so far during this early season. Stats are based on game stats reported as of January 17, and might not reflect the few games played this week.
Lauren Brummet, 5’11”, PF, Lakeside, ‘24
The unofficial leader in double-doubles is Lakeside’s Brummet. She is an impressive athlete I have seen her play volleyball, but have yet to see her play basketball in person. Brummet has recorded six double-doubles in eight games played. The Knight senior is averaging 15.9 points and 12 rebounds per contest. Brummet is currently unranked by Prep Girls Hoops but is ranked No. 118 by Prep Dig. She is underrecruited in both sports for as athletic as she is.
Avery Scott Avery Scott 6'0" | C Stanton County | 2026 State KS , 6’1”, PF, Stanton County, ‘26
Scott is an inside force to be reckoned with. She has registered five double-doubles through eight games. She has a big reach and scores the bulk of her points in the paint. Scott is currently averaging 14.1 points and 12.9 rebounds for the Trojans. Scott is currently the eleventh-ranked player in the Kansas Class of 2026 rankings.
Kayte Shively Kayte Shively 5'8" | SF Rallins County | 2026 State KS , 5’8”, SF, Rawlins County ‘26
Another sophomore scoring and rebounding at an impressive pace is Rawlins County’s Shively. She has finished five of her ten games played with double-doubles. She is currently averaging 11 points and 10 rebounds per contest. Prep Girls Hoops currently has Shively ranked No. 97.
Braegen Shelor, 5’8”, PF, Minneola, ‘25
Shelor is the first junior in this group. She leads the Minneola Wildcats with four double-doubled registered in 10 games played. Shelor is averaging 18.8 points and eight rebounds per game. She is a three-level scorer who has connected on 10 3-point field goals as a part of her scoring total.
Olivia Stein Olivia Stein 6'0" | PF Ingalls | 2026 State KS , 6’0”, F/C, Ingalls, ‘26
Stein is another prospect out west who I have seen play volleyball, but not basketball. She has collected four double-doubles in 10 games played. She can jump through ceilings which helps her clean the boards. Stein is averaging 15.3 points and 11.1 rebounds per game for the Ingalls Bulldogs.
Reese Messer Reese Messer 5'11" | CG St. James Academy | 2025 State KS , 5’11”, G, St. James, ‘25
Messer will be playing college volleyball after high school, but she still impresses basketball coaches and scouts with her impressive athletic skills. She has recorded four double-doubles so far in her junior season. She is currently scoring at a 16.6-point clip and is bringing down 8.4 rebounds per game. Messer is currently ranked No. 16 in the PGH rankings, and No. 1 in the Prep Dig rankings and has committed to play volleyball for USC.
Korie Kirkwood Korie Kirkwood 5'8" | SF Valley Falls | 2024 State KS , 5’8”, G/F, Valley Falls, ‘24
Kirkwood’s name can be found on almost all of the stat leader boards on Max Preps. The Dragon senior has finished four games with double-doubles. Her shooting skills and hustle have been parlayed into averages of 16 points and 9.1 rebounds through seven games. Kirkwood is currently ranked No. 119 among her Class of 2024 Kansas peers.
Amelia Ramsey Amelia Ramsey 6'0" | C Hayden | 2025 State KS , 6’0”, F/C, Highland Park, ‘25
Ramsey is a beast in the paint and has recorded a double-double in all of the Scotties’ four games. Through four games Ramsey has been decimated the opposition to the tune of 21.8 points per game and 14.5 rebounds. She is currently ranked No. 19 in the PGH Class of 2025 rankings.
Ma’Khiyah Jones Ma’Khiyah Jones 5'8" | CG Wichita Southeast | 2024 State KS , 5’8”, PF, Wichita Southeast, ‘24
Jones is the last among this group of inaugural “Double-Double Mania” entrees. She has finished four games with double-digit totals in both points and rebounds. In seven games she has averaged 17.6 points per game and 11.1 rebounds for the Southeast Golden Buffaloes. Jones is ranked No. 29 in the Class of 2024 Kansas rankings.
